THERE IS NO OTHER EXPRESS WARRANTY. To the extent permitted by law, any and all warranties, including those of merchantability and fitness for a particular purpose, are limited to 24 months from date of purchase. In no event is WINCO liable for incidental or consequential damages. Note: Some states do not allow limitation on the duration of implied warranty and some states do not allow the exclusion or limitation of incidental or consequential damages, so the above limitations may not apply in every instance. This warranty gives you specific legal rights which may vary from state to state.
WINCO recommends that you retain all receipts covering maintenance on your genera- tor, but WINCO cannot deny warranty solely for lack of receipts. As the generator owner, you should be aware that WINCO may deny you warranty coverage if your genera- tor or a part has failed due to abuse, neglect, or improper maintenance or unapproved modifications.
